Projet

Général

Profil

Development #6881

Stats sur les champs de type liste quand ils sont alimentés par du json

Ajouté par Frédéric Péters il y a environ 9 ans. Mis à jour il y a plus de 8 ans.

Statut:
Fermé
Priorité:
Normal
Assigné à:
Version cible:
-
Début:
01 avril 2015
Echéance:
% réalisé:

0%

Temps estimé:
Patch proposed:
Oui
Planning:

Description

Pour le moment le libellé du champ est posé et puis rien, comme si aucune des options n'était connue.


Fichiers

Révisions associées

Révision 145e8c9f (diff)
Ajouté par Frédéric Péters il y a environ 9 ans

fields: give out statistics even when data source is json (#6881)

Révision 128978d7 (diff)
Ajouté par Frédéric Péters il y a environ 9 ans

fields: give out statistics even when data source is json (#6881)

Historique

#1

Mis à jour par Frédéric Péters il y a environ 9 ans

#2

Mis à jour par Benjamin Dauvergne il y a environ 9 ans

Est-ce qu'on ne devrait pas aussi comptabiliser les valeurs existants encore dans le champ du formulaire mais plus dans les options disponibles ? i.e. faire un

other_options = set(x.data.get(field.id) for x in values if x.data.get(field.id)) - set((option[0] if isinstance(option, (list,tuple)) else option) for option in options)
options = options + [option for option in other_options]

après le calcul de options.

#3

Mis à jour par Frédéric Péters il y a environ 9 ans

Je suis d'avis que ces valeurs sont hors-jeu.

#4

Mis à jour par Thomas Noël il y a environ 9 ans

Ack pour le patch

#5

Mis à jour par Frédéric Péters il y a environ 9 ans

  • Statut changé de En cours à Résolu (à déployer)
commit 128978d78293ebce3db4dfa63cb4c4be1bc5d971
Author: Frédéric Péters <fpeters@entrouvert.com>
Date:   Wed Apr 1 16:24:10 2015 +0200

    fields: give out statistics even when data source is json (#6881)
#6

Mis à jour par Thomas Noël il y a plus de 8 ans

  • Statut changé de Résolu (à déployer) à Fermé

Formats disponibles : Atom PDF